Many buyers are becoming increasingly conscious of the impact of toxic agents in traditional nail items, causing a shift towards natural alternatives. These products often contain fewer hazardous substances, such as formaldehyde, toluene, and phthalates, which can negatively affect nail health. Eco-friendly nail polishes generally include natural ingredients that promote stronger, healthier nails and reduce the risk of allergies or irritations. Furthermore, many brands put emphasis on biodegradable packaging, matching with a growing desire for sustainability. The use of safe, formulas not only enhances the aesthetic appeal but also fosters a healthier environment for both clients and technicians. This trend illustrates a broader commitment to personal well-being and environmental responsibility in the beauty industry.

Investigating Up-to-date Nail Looks

How do nail shapes affect individual expression and fashions in the cosmetics sector? Nail shapes function as a crucial expression of uniqueness, reflecting current fashion trends and personal aesthetics. The most popular shapes today encompass almond, coffin, stiletto, and square. Each provides a distinctive flair; for instance, almond nails are often preferred for their elegant, elongated look, while coffin nails deliver a daring, modern appearance.

Stiletto nails, marked by their pointed tips, are chosen by those seeking a striking impression, while square nails appeal to those who favor a more traditional, organized style. Seasonal patterns also play a role; for example, rounded shapes may gain traction in spring, while bolder, angular shapes dominate in fall and winter.

As nail salons adapt to these changing tastes, they play a role in shaping the broader landscape of beauty trends, allowing clients to reveal their personal style through their nail choices.

Innovative Techniques for Beautiful Nails

Transforming manicure design, innovative techniques have appeared, enchanting clients with breathtaking results. One such technique is the use of 3D nail art, which incorporates detailed designs using materials like rhinestones, foils, and decals to create a three-dimensional effect. This adds dimension and texture, making the nails stand out. Additionally, gel and dip powder applications have gained traction for their durability and vibrant finishes, allowing for longer-lasting wear while retaining a glossy look.

Nail professionals are exploring the craft of marbling and ombre effects using sophisticated mixing methods, creating visually striking gradients. Moreover, the integration of nail wraps and nail stamping has made easier the process of achieving intricate patterns, increasing accessibility for clients. With these innovative approaches, salons are transforming nail aesthetics, offering clients breathtaking and personalized nail designs that elevate their overall look.

Guidelines for Preserving Robust Nails

After investigating the latest nail design methods, attention moves to maintaining healthy nails, which is essential for achieving the best results. Nail health is affected by various factors, including nutrition, water intake, and correct maintenance. A well-rounded eating plan rich in vitamins and minerals, particularly biotin, encourages nail durability and development. Staying well-hydrated is equally important, as it prevents brittleness.

Regular moisturizing of both the nails and cuticles helps keep flexibility and prevents cracking. Avoiding harsh chemicals, such as those found in some nail polishes and removers, can also protect nails from damage. Wearing gloves during household chores shields nails from excessive contact to water and cleaning agents.

Also, engaging in good grooming habits, such as trimming nails regularly and avoiding biting, contributes to overall nail health. By following these tips, individuals can guarantee their nails continue strong and brilliant, amplifying the effectiveness of any nail art they elect to add.

How many times Should I Get My Nails Done?

Specialists advise getting nails done every two to three weeks to maintain their appearance and health. Your preferences and nail growth rates can affect this frequency, making your own evaluation important for ideal care and style.

What Can I Do if I Experience Nail Damage?

If you are experiencing nail injury, one should prevent further trauma, maintain clean nails, and consider applying oils for moisture. Consulting a dermatologist or nail technician for tailored advice and possible remedies is also recommended for recovery.

Can I Bring My Personal Nail Polish to the Salon?

Yes, customers can bring their own nail polish to the salon. However, it's wise to confirm with the salon beforehand, as some venues may have guidelines regarding personal products to guarantee safety and hygiene.

Are Nail Care Studios Secure During the Pandemic?

Nail salons may be secure during the pandemic if they comply with strict health protocols. Regular sanitation, wearing masks, and limited capacity help minimize risks, but people should evaluate their ease of mind before visiting.

What Should I Look for in Nail Salon Sanitation Practices?

When evaluating nail salon sanitation standards, one should look for sanitized equipment, disinfected work areas, correct waste management, staff wearing gloves, and adherence to health regulations. Monitoring these elements guarantees a more secure salon visit.
